I use a big Irwin and an old Swanson for replicating angles. When I need to know what the angle is I use my Starret (505, I think)...it's an analog readout but can be used for many more things. I also use a template ruler for more complex cuts. Haven't made the leap to digital readout...probably won't. Whatever you buy make sure it's a big T-bevel (9, 10, 11 inches)...it will be easier to align it along one of it's axis on the piece to be cut.
